What Type Of Headlight Bulb Does The Mercedes C280 Use?
The Mercedes C280 headlight bulb you need depends on the year of your car. Most models use an H7 halogen bulb for the low beams and sometimes for the high beams too. Some C280 trims are equipped with xenon HID bulbs, which usually take a D2S or D1S type. It’s a smart move to double-check your car’s manual or take a look at your old bulb before picking up a replacement. Newer C280s might feature LED headlights—these use a sealed unit rather than a replaceable bulb. To avoid any mix-ups, match the shape and connector before you make a purchase.
How Do I Change The Headlight Bulb In My Mercedes C280?
Swapping out a Mercedes C280 headlight bulb is pretty straightforward for most folks. Pop the hood and find the cover behind the headlight assembly. You’ll need to twist off or unclip that cover. Unplug the electrical connector, then carefully release the bulb retaining clip or ring. When installing the new bulb, try not to touch the glass with your fingers—oils can shorten its life. Pop the new bulb back in, reconnect everything, and test your lights before putting the cover back. If things feel too tight or confusing, a quick visit to a mechanic works too.
Why Is My Mercedes C280 Headlight Bulb Burning Out Quickly?
Bulbs that don’t last as long as they should on your Mercedes C280 can be frustrating. Common reasons include moisture sneaking into the headlight housing, electrical issues like bad voltage regulation, or simply using cheap off-brand bulbs. Even touching the glass while installing a new bulb can cause early burnout. Make sure the bulb housing is sealed well and use the type of bulb recommended for your model. If the issue keeps coming back, it could be worth having your car’s electrical system checked for any hidden problems.
Can I Upgrade My Mercedes C280 Headlight Bulbs To LED?
Many C280 owners are interested in upgrading their headlight bulbs to LED for brighter and more modern lighting. There are plenty of LED kits on the market that fit the same housings as traditional halogen bulbs, and most are easy to install with basic tools. If you decide to make the switch, go for DOT-approved LEDs to ensure you stay within the law and don’t end up dazzling other drivers. Some cars might need extra adapters or resistors to prevent dash warning lights or flicker. After installation, take a minute to check the alignment so your headlights illuminate the road safely.
How Can I Tell If The Headlight Bulb Or The Fuse Is The Issue?
If your Mercedes C280 headlight isn’t switching on, it’s not always the bulb at fault. Start by pulling the bulb out and checking for a broken or blackened filament. If the bulb looks okay, hunt down the headlight fuse (the owner’s manual will point you to the right spot). Swapping in a known working bulb can be a quick way to rule things out. If both the fuse and bulb check out fine and the light is still off, you might be looking at a wiring problem or a faulty headlight switch.
